Concert in Connemara National Park to mark World Wetlands Day
Galway Music Residency and Galway County Council Biodiversity Office are delighted to co-present a special programme for World Wetlands Day. On Saturday February 1 at 5:30pm in the AV Room at Connemara National Park, the collaboration celebrates this important day through music and film.

Salerno, sixty years of secondary education
In the late forties and early fifties, the population of Salthill began to grow dramatically with the building of lots of individual houses and estates such as Devon Park and Ard na Mara. There was a national school at Nile Lodge but it was full to capacity, so the bishop invited the Sisters of Jesus and Mary to open another one.
